WWE Plans Title Continuity Amid Liv Morgan's Movie Hiatus
WWE Women's Tag Team Champion Liv Morgan is temporarily stepping away from wrestling to film her first major motion picture, 'Bad Lieutenant: Tokyo,' in Japan. Despite her absence, WWE has no plans to strip Morgan and her partner Raquel Rodriguez of their Women's Tag Team Titles, and her hiatus is expected to last only a few weeks. Reports indicate Morgan will likely return to WWE programming within a month, allowing her to resume her on-screen storylines and defend the championships alongside Rodriguez. WWE is coordinating with both Morgan's team and the film production to maintain storyline continuity and avoid forcing a title vacancy. The company intends for Morgan and Rodriguez to remain champions during this period, anticipating Morgan's return around early to mid-June 2025.
